On Multivariate Discrete Poisson–Lindley Distributions

Multivariate versions of five univariate Poisson–Lindley distributions are considered. These models are derived by assuming that the exponent of a multinomial distribution is a random variable distributed as a Poisson–Lindley. Characteristic properties of all models are given including probabilities various conditional probabilities, and their recurrences, moments and regression functions. It is worth noting that all multivariate characteristics are simple functions of the corresponding properties of the generalizing univariate Poisson–Lindley distribution. In addition, since the multinomial parameters can be estimated by ratios of the marginal means, only the parameters of the univariate Poisson–Lindley model need to be estimated by other estimation methods. An illustrative example is given using automobile insurance claims data.
